Tennco Distribution Ltd

Unit A1 The Forelle Center, Blackmoor Road Ebblake Ind Est, Verwood, Dorset BH31 6BB, United Kingdom

Report a problem

This report will be sent to Fyple Support Team. If you want to contact Tennco Distribution Ltd, please use their contact details.